Elcora receives manganese production license in Morocco

Green Car Congress

This license allows Elcora to mine, extract, process and sell manganese from its 16 km² mining concession in Morocco. The Atlas Fox Deposit had been mined until the mid-1950s (when the French colonial rule in Morocco came to an end), leaving on-site about 40 extracted manganese ore piles and numerous surface veins and pits.

Volvo delivers first heavy electric truck to Africa; Volvo FE Electric for refuse collection in Rabat, Morocco

Green Car Congress

Volvo Trucks has delivered its first heavy electric truck to Rabat, Morocco. The truck is a Volvo FE Electric, one of six all-electric Volvo truck models, already in serial production. Morocco has ambitious climate goals, based on large investments in renewable energy.

Elcora options to purchase existing manganese mine in Morocco; additive to Atlas Fox

Green Car Congress

Elcora Advanced Materials has signed , through its Ermazon SARL wholly owned subsidiary, a binding agreement with exclusive long-term mining production rights and option to purchase a 16 km² manganese mining concession in Morocco. The artisanal production run rate at the deposit was then approximately 2,500 metric tonnes / month.
